Analysis
- This resolution serves Arab states that seek to preserve Palestinians as pawns in their political campaign to delegitimize Israel. The intent and effect of singling out Palestinians from all other refugee groups in the world is to isolate and demonize Israel.
- The resolution omits any reference to Lebanon’s discrimination against Palestinian refugees residing in Lebanon or Syria’s collective punishment of Palestinian refugees residing in Syria and their treatment as second-class citizens.
- Despite UNRWA’s well-established ties to terror, including Hamas and Palestinian Islamic Jihad, the resolution extends UNRWA’s mandate for at least another three years.

Key Criticism
- "Expressing grave concern at the especially difficult situation of the Palestine refugees under occupation, including with regard to their safety, well-being and socioeconomic living conditions."
- "Expressing grave concern in particular at the catastrophic humanitarian situation and socioeconomic conditions of the Palestine refugees in the Gaza Strip, and underlining the importance of emergency and humanitarian assistance and urgent reconstruction efforts to urgently address this crisis."
- "Notes with regret that repatriation or compensation of the refugees, as provided for in paragraph 11 of General Assembly resolution 194 (III), has not yet been effected, and that, therefore, the situation of the Palestine refugees continues to be a matter of grave concern and the Palestine refugees continue to require assistance to meet basic health, education and living needs."
- "Affirms the necessity for the continuation of the work of the United Nations Relief and Works Agency for Palestine Refugees in the Near East..."
- "Decides to extend the mandate of [UNRWA] until 30 June 2029…"
